Reported risk: NOTE: TRANSIT BUSES EQUIPPED WITH PROHEAT BRAVO MODEL 80 AUXILIARY HEATERS. THESE HEATERS HAVE A FUEL REGULATOR WHICH HAS NOT BEEN ASSEMBLED CORRECTLY AND ALLOWS THE HEATER TO OVER FUEL. IN THIS CONDITION IT IS POSSIBLE FOR FLAMES TO EXIT FROM THE HEATER EXHAUST PIPE. ANYTIME A COMBUSTIBLE FUEL IS ALLOWED TO FLOW UNCONTROLLED IN THE PRESENCE OF AN IGNITION SOURCE, THERE IS A POTENTIAL FOR FIRE. CORRECTION: OWNER NOTIFICATION INCLUDING REPAIR INSTRUCTIONS FOR REGULATOR REPLACEMENT WILL BE SUPPLIED.
